Canary captures and stores time-series data like any historian, but that’s where the similarities mostly end. Instead of just archiving, Canary helps you make sense of your data without changing the source.
It features asset models and virtual views to organise raw data points, smart calculations for real-time KPIs, event tracking to give meaning to your data streams, and the Axiom visualisation tool for building intuitive trends and dashboards.
What also sets Canary apart is its ease of use. It's surprisingly simple to install, configure, and maintain, even with complex industrial setups spanning multiple sites. This makes it a powerful and reliable way to learn from the past, while preparing for the future.

For millions of gamers, the golden age of arcades isn't just a memory; it's a living, breathing part of their digital lives, thanks to the Multiple Arcade Machine Emulator (MAME). This powerful, open-source software has become the gold standard for preserving and playing classic coin-operated video games. While MAME supports thousands of titles, you will often come across a particularly intriguing concept in the retro gaming community: the "MAME 6000 juegos" pack, a curated, massive set of ROMs promising to deliver the ultimate arcade experience. The legal gray area concerns the ROMs, or game files. In most countries, downloading and distributing copyrighted arcade ROMs is illegal without permission from the copyright holder. The MAME development team clarifies this point on their website, stating that even if you own the original arcade PCB (printed circuit board), the legality of downloading a ROM is “unclear” in many places.
